Crash Orientation for Chem Practical test

Before the practical test
  1. Make sure you submit your folder with all the data sheet and flowchart prior to your scheduled test.
  2. Bring the assigned materials (LAB GOWN, DETERGENT, RAGS, TISSUE, HAND SOAP, 5 MEDICINE DROPPERS, MASK-for those with sensitive lungs)
  3. Be outside rm 108 30 mins before the test.

During the Practical test
  1. Go to your assigned position and leave your materials. Claim your glasswares with your class number and clean thoroughly. Make sure you report any breakage before using them. Familiarize yourself to the position of reagents. (Max. Time: 15 mins)
  2. Claim your answer sheets, folder and unkown from teacher.
  3. To prepare unknown sample, use a spatula full of sample (if solid) or half millilitre of liquid sample and transfer to a test tube. Add enough distilled water to the brim and mix. THIS WILL SERVE AS YOUR MAIN SOURCE FOR THE PRELIMINARY TEST for both anion and cation.
  4. Be mindful of the time. You only have 150 mins to work on 2 unknowns (UNKNOWN A: COLORED SOLUTION, UNKNOWN B: COLORLESS SOLUTION) and identify the cation and anion present in each salt. Submit folder and paper together with the vials before cleaning up.
  5. You are given the last 15 mins to clean up and return glasswares. Deductions will be made for those who did not clean their work area
